I'm told the content blocking team would like to know about unexpected breakages caused by CB like this: https://bugzilla.mozilla.org/show_bug.cgi?id=1489306

We removed the iframe from mozilla.org without taking any steps to diagnose the problem so I can't give you any more context. The Firefox Accounts team may be able to tell you why their server started 500ing.

I don't think there is a bug in Firefox.  Firefox was set to block all third-party cookies, and it was doing just that.  See bug 1489306 comment 12.
